Miniatured LPF Design on a Double-Layered Defected Ground Structure
A defected ground structure (DGS) lowpass filter is designed on a double-layered substrate. By increasing the effective dielectric constant on a DGS plane, the DGS pattern can be minimized. An equivalent circuit model is presented and circuit elements are extract to design the lowpass filter. The simulated, modeled, and experimental results have been well matched to the new design method.
